Oh, I wasn't intending to comment on your apostrophe, and I didn't even notice. I just saw an opportunity to jump in with some junk I found on the web.
BTW, Urban Dictionary is a good resource for defining acronyms, and keeping up your street cred with the latest in our ever evolving language.
If you wish to embiggen your vocabulary, you'll find it most cromulent.